Review of The Lady Vanishes (1938) by Rebecca S — 08 Mar 2008
Witty, charming, ridiculous, fun.
It has some great dialogue, some cliche characters, some unbelievable plot twists, and just about a train-full of villains (possibly)!
It also racks up quite a body count for a '38 film. Color me amused!
